- The distance between Zamboanga City, Philippines and Sur, Oman is approximately 6,902 km or 4,289 mi.
- To reach Zamboanga City in this distance one would set out from Sur bearing 94.1°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Zamboanga City bearing 111.9° or ESE .
- Zamboanga City has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Sur has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- The annual average temperature is 0.7 °C (1.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.5 °C (20.7°F) less in Zamboanga City.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 952 mm (37.5 in) more which is equivalent to 952 l/m² (23.36 US gal/ft²) or 9,520,000 l/ha (1,017,751 US gal/ac) more. About 9 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.9° higher in Zamboanga City than in Sur.
- Relative humidity levels are 18.3%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 3.6°C (6.5°F) higher.
